本凡科技Logo

联系我们
电话咨询
微信咨询
复制微信
复制成功

400-8737-166

从流量森林到商业闭环:深度解构小程序研发方法论与技术路线图
发布时间:2026-01-17发布作者:第一互联阅读次数:34

深度调研与研发方法论——构建“轻量化”产品的灵魂

在今天的数字化生态中,小程序早已不再仅仅是APP的“阉割版”或流量的“临时居所”。它是一种全新的商业语言,一种连接用户与服务的极简哲学。无数开发者在投身这片红海时,常犯的错误是“拿着铁锤找钉子”——过度关注代码实现,却忽视了研发方法论的顶层设计。

一个成功的程序,其生命力往往在写下第一行代码前就已注定。

1.洞察非对称需求:从用户画像到行为链路小程序的研发起点并非功能列表,而是对“场景”的深度解构。与APP追求留存时长不同,小程序的核心价值在于“即用即走,走了还来”。因此,我们的研究方法需要从传统的“大而全”转向“精而准”。通过对目标客群进行精细化的定性访谈与定量问卷,我们不再询问用户“想要什么”,而是观察他们在特定场景下的“不便之处”。

研发团队应当建立一套“行为路径地图”,分析用户从扫码、搜索到完成转化间的每一个触点。在这个阶段,研发方法论强调的是“场景还原”。例如,在餐饮小程序中,核心研究点不是UI多华丽,而是扫码到下单的加载速度是否能在3秒内完成。这种基于场景的研发导向,决定了后期技术选型必须向“轻量”和“高并发”倾斜。

2.敏捷迭代与MVP(最小可行性产品)的实战哲学在小程序生态里,唯快不破。我们提倡采用“螺旋式上升”的研发模式,而非传统的瀑布流开发。MVP设计在此处显得尤为关键。研发团队应识别出产品的“原子功能”——即那个如果去掉,产品就不复存在的唯一核心逻辑。

在确定MVP后,研发流程应进入快速迭代闭环:开发-测试-发布-数据反馈-优化。这种方法论要求团队具备极强的灵活性,能够根据上线后的首周数据(如流失率、点击深度)快速调整研发重点。与其花费三个月闭门造车弄出一个复杂的平台,不如用两周上线一个解决核心痛点的小程序。

这种“小步快跑”的节奏,不仅能降低试错成本,更能让产品在真实的市场反馈中“生长”出来。

3.交互逻辑的“极简主义”:研发中的体验设计小程序的技术路线设计必须服务于其特有的交互规范。由于小程序寄生于宿主应用(如微信、支付宝),用户对其有天然的心理预期:简单、统一、克制。在方法论层面,我们强调“视觉降噪”。研发过程中,设计师与开发者的边界应模糊化,共同探索如何在有限的屏幕空间内实现信息密度与易用性的平衡。

我们建议引入“原子设计(AtomicDesign)”理念,将UI组件拆解为最小单位。这不仅能提升开发效率,确保多端体验的一致性,更能让后续的功能扩展像搭积木一样顺滑。研发的核心不仅在于实现功能,更在于通过技术手段,消除用户在使用过程中的感知阻力。

技术路线全景图——打造高性能、可扩展的底层架构

如果说方法论是产品的灵魂,那么技术路线设计就是支撑它奔跑的骨架。小程序技术环境的特殊性——多端分化与宿主限制,要求开发者在架构选型时必须具备前瞻性。

1.跨平台框架与原生开发的博弈选型在技术路线设计的首要环节,是决定采用何种框架。目前市场呈现出“三足鼎立”的态势:原生开发、以Uni-app为代表的Vue生态,以及以Taro为代表的React生态。

原生开发在性能和调用系统底层API(如蓝牙、复杂动画)方面具有不可比拟的优势,适合对交互体验要求极高的垂类产品。面对微信、支付宝、字节跳动等多端并行的现状,维护多套代码的成本极高。因此,对于大多数追求效率的企业,我们推荐采用“一次编写,多端运行”的跨平台路线。

Uni-app凭借其强大的插件市场和对国内开发者的友好度,成为中小型项目和电商类产品的首选;而Taro则更适合追求严谨逻辑架构和大规模协作的团队。技术路线设计的关键点在于:不要盲目追求新技术,而要评估团队的技术栈储备与产品的长期维护需求。

2.云原生架构与Serverless的深度融合传统后端架构在面对小程序突发性流量(如直播抢购、热点引流)时,往往显得捉襟见肘且运维成本高昂。现代小程序研发的技术路线已全面转向“云原生”和“Serverless(无服务器架构)”。

通过腾讯云TCB或阿里云小程序云,开发者可以直接调用云函数、云数据库和云存储,无需关心服务器的采购与运维。这种架构设计带来的收益是革命性的:一方面,它极大地缩短了后端接口的开发周期,实现前端工程师也能完成全栈开发;另一方面,Serverless的自动扩容机制,确保了在流量峰值时系统不崩溃。

在技术路线上,我们应优先设计基于事件驱动的逻辑架构,确保前后端解耦,提升系统的健壮性。

3.性能优化与安全加固的纵深防御小程序的“轻”不代表技术实现简单。在技术路线上,必须预留充足的性能优化空间。首先是加载优化:利用分包加载技术减少首屏下载体积,通过预加载机制(Preload)提前获取核心数据。其次是渲染优化:避免频繁使用setData导致逻辑层与视图层通信阻塞,这是目前大多数小程序卡顿的根源。

安全方面,小程序研发绝不能是“裸奔”。技术设计应包含三层防御体系:前端代码混淆与防抓取脚本、传输链路的HTTPS加密、以及后端接口的鉴权与频率限制。特别是在处理用户信息和支付逻辑时,必须采用宿主提供的加密组件,确保数据在闭环内流动。

4.未来进阶:AI集成与数字化演进随着大模型时代的到来,小程序的技术路线正迎来新一轮进化。在设计路线图时,应考虑集成AI智能客服、个性化推荐算法或AR增强现实交互。通过API调用云端算力,小程序可以变得更加“聪明”,从被动的信息展示工具转变为主动的智能助手。

总结而言,小程序的研究开发不是一门单纯的代码艺术,而是一场关于效率、场景与技术的平衡博弈。从深度调研的方法论出发,配合稳健且具前瞻性的技术选型,才能在瞬息万变的市场中,打造出既有商业温度又有技术高度的数字化产品。

售前咨询热线
微信扫码咨询
各公司地址
  • 上海

    地址:上海市长宁区淞虹路568号统一企业广场6楼

  • 杭州

    地址:杭州市拱墅区杭行路666号万达广场B座17层

  • 南京

    地址:江苏省南京市雨花台区安德门大街52号雨花世茂5楼

  • 合肥

    地址:合肥市蜀山区莲花路646西50米尚泽大都会A座23层

CopyRight © 第一互联 2009-2025 All Rights Reserved 粤ICP备2025365968号